Structured evidence summary
Research question
The study aimed to identify risk factors associated with the 2023 diphtheria outbreak in Damt District, Al Dhalea Governorate, Yemen.
Study design
A retrospective matched case-control study with a 1:2 ratio was conducted. Cases were all confirmed diphtheria cases based on WHO case definition reported from Damt district during 2023, with two age-matched neighborhood controls recruited per case. Data were collected through household interviews using a pretested questionnaire covering demographics, household characteristics, diphtheria knowledge, vaccination status, case contact, and travel history.
Population and setting
The study enrolled 118 cases and 236 controls from Damt District, Al Dhalea Governorate, Yemen, during 2023. Fifty-six percent were female, with a median age of 14 years for cases and 12 years for controls. Among cases, females were significantly older than males.
Main findings
Poor vaccination coverage and contact with a diphtheria case were identified as the main contributors to diphtheria in Damt district, particularly among adult females. The study context noted a 57% increase in diphtheria cases nationwide in 2023 compared to 2021 and 2022, with Damt district reporting the highest number of cases for 2023.
